Neutrophil
Type of white blood cell; small phagocytic white blood cell with a lobed nucleus and small granules in the cytoplasm.
Natural Killer Cells
A type of lymphocyte that plays a major role in the rejection of tumors and cells infected by viruses by directly killing them.
Eosinophils
A type of white blood cell that is involved in combating multicellular parasites and certain infections in vertebrates, also associated with allergic reactions.
Parasitic Worm Infection
An infestation by helminths, a type of parasitic worm, which can cause disease and malnutrition.
